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ES • Assist in developing and implementing activities and events that promote an active lifestyle for residents. • Actively involve residents in activities both on and off-site, encouraging their participation and fostering social connections. • Ensure all necessary supplies are prepared and ready for each activity and event. • Respond to the needs of residents, families, and visitors with immediate and courteous assistance. • Help the Director develop monthly calendars and newsletters and take pictures for inclusion in newsletters and social media. • Assist in coordinating community resources and external entertainers to enhance resident experiences. • Be an active member of the community’s emergency response team. • Maintain a professional appearance and good personal hygiene in line with company policies. • Assist with special projects or tasks as needed. M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S • High School diploma or GED required. • 1 year of prior activities experience with seniors. • Compliance with state requirements for Assisted Living. • Valid Driver’s License and clean driving record in line with internal and insurance carrier requirements. • Excellent communication and customer service skills. • Understanding of HIPAA requirements. • Proficient PC skills, including Microsoft Office, Word, and some Excel.
